My 99 exp just started to not want to start or run without pushing on the gas peddle. If I keep my Rpms up by keeping my foot on gas it stays running. It will not start without pushing on gas peddle. I also notice that when I let off gas the lights dimmed and heater motor went from running high to very low. I took it to shop and they checked alternator and battery and both showed fine. Was told until it did it again they couldn't help me and had no suggestions. I put a bottle of injector cleaner in it after I filled up with gas but it is still doing it. However once the temp got in the 30's it ran fine. But again last night when temp was low(17) it wouldn't start or run again. It is now 47 and started right up. Also noticed that as it wasn't running very well the the gas needle was bobbing a little. Have 133000 miles. I only drive it once or twice a week and to get to town is 15 miles so don't make any short trips.

It is probably the Idle Air Control Valve. It is under the plastic cover on top of the engine. It is bolted to the back of the intake manifold. It controls alot of your idle qualities. They get dirty and want to stick as well as getting very cold oout, they will stick. Should only cost about $40 bucks or so at your local parts store. The other solution is buy a can of electrical parts cleaner and remove the IAC and spray it with the cleaner and let it dry. Put it back on and see if it works ok then.
